What is a supermoon?

According to Space.com, a supermoon is visible when the full moon phase occurs in tandem with the moon's closest approach to Earth in its orbit. The minimum distance between the Earth and the Moon coinciding with the full moon phase makes this celestial event special. However, it is difficult to spot the difference through naked eyes.

When will the next supermoon take place?

The next supermoon will be visible on August 19. Skygazers can enjoy the best view of the moon on that night at 2:26 pm ET, which is equivalent to 11:56 pm in India. The remaining three supermoons will be visible on September 18, October 17, and November 15.

The last supermoon occurred on August 20, 2023. The term supermoon has been used to describe the celestial event in the past few decades. Astrologer Richard Nolle first coined the term ‘supermoon’ in 1979. According to the BBC, the term was used to define a celestial event when a “new or full moon occurs when the moon is at or near its closest approach to Earth in its orbit.”

Another term which is used to describe the celestial event is perigee full moon that occurs when the Moon's centre is closer than 3,60,000 km from the centre of the Earth.
